Gale Sayers Remembered - The New York Beacon

  • fave
  • like
  • share

  By Andrew Rosario   The NFL lost a true legend with the passing of Chicago Bears running back Gale Sayers. Known as the 'Kansas City Comet' from his college days at Kansas, Sayers took the Bears and the league by storm. The all-purpose back […]
